GH Elects Manager Kim Seul-gi as Second Labor Director
[Asia Economy (Suwon) = Reporter Lee Young-gyu] Kim Seul-gi, manager, was inaugurated as the 2nd labor director of Gyeonggi Housing and Urban Corporation (GH) on the 19th.
GH introduced the labor director system in 2019. The labor director system is a system where a worker representative serves as a director and participates in the management of the institution.
According to the current "Ordinance on the Operation of the Labor Director System for Public Institutions in Gyeonggi Province," public corporations and foundations under the province and institutions with 100 or more invested or contributed personnel can appoint labor directors.
Labor Director Kim Seul-gi joined the corporation in 2008 and is currently working in the Management Planning Headquarters. Labor Director Kim will serve as a non-standing director for three years until August 18, 2025.
Labor Director Kim said, "I will do my best to establish a virtuous cycle structure for workers' treatment and the organization," and added, "If there are better ideas or thoughts for the future of the corporation, I will gladly accept them and serve with a humble attitude."

Meanwhile, GH became the first in the province to revise related regulations so that labor directors can exercise voting rights not only at the board of directors but also at the management meeting, an internal management decision-making body, thereby realizing practical respect for labor and establishing an ESG management system through democratization of management.
